怎么编写vscode插件

不及物动词 其他 42

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    编写VS Code插件可以通过以下步骤来进行:

    1. 了解VS Code插件的结构和机制:VS Code插件采用基于JavaScript和TypeScript的开发模式。了解VS Code插件的API文档,插件开发相关的概念,以及如何利用插件API对编辑器进行扩展和定制是非常重要的。

    2. 设置开发环境:安装Node.js和VS Code。确保你的电脑上已经安装了Node.js,并且安装了VS Code编辑器。使得你可以在本地创建和运行插件项目。

    3. 创建插件项目:在VS Code中打开命令面板(Ctrl+Shift+P),输入”yeoman”并选择”生成新的代码项目”。选择”VS Code插件”模板,并按照提示输入项目名称和存储路径。这将创建一个简单的VS Code插件项目结构。

    4. 编写插件代码:打开插件项目文件夹,找到”src”文件夹中的”extension.ts”文件,这是插件的入口文件。在这个文件中可以编写插件的逻辑代码,包括注册命令、监听事件、修改编辑器的行为等。

    5. 定义扩展的功能:根据你的需求,使用VS Code的API来定义插件的功能。可以使用API来添加新的命令、实现自定义编辑器的样式、创建新的面板和侧边栏等。

    6. 测试插件:在VS Code中按下F5键或打开命令面板(Ctrl+Shift+P),输入”调试:启动扩展”来启动调试插件。这将打开一个新的VS Code实例相当于你开发的插件版本,你可以在这里测试你的插件功能并检查是否按照预期工作。

    7. 编译和发布插件:当你完成插件的开发和测试之后,可以使用VS Code的命令面板(Ctrl+Shift+P)输入”扩展:发布插件”来发布插件到VS Code的扩展市场。在发布之前,你需要在VS Code插件网站上注册一个账号。

    这些步骤可以作为编写VS Code插件的指导,但是具体的插件开发过程还是需要根据你的实际需求和设计来进行调整和完善。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    编写 VSCode 插件可以按照以下步骤进行:

    1. 确定插件的功能和目的:要编写一个有效的 VSCode 插件,首先需要明确插件的功能和目的。你可以先思考一下你的插件是要提供哪些功能,以及它的目标用户是谁。

    2. 搭建插件开发环境:在开始编写插件之前,需要确保你已经安装了 Node.js 和 TypeScript 的开发环境。然后,你需要安装 VSCode 的开发者工具包(VSCode Extension Development Kit),这个工具包包含了一些命令行工具和库,方便你开发和测试插件。

    3. 创建项目并初始化:使用 VSCode 创建一个新的文件夹,并在终端中进入该文件夹。然后运行命令 `yo code`,这个命令会引导你初始化一个 VSCode 插件项目。

    4. 编写插件代码:插件的代码主要是由 TypeScript 编写的。VSCode 提供了丰富的 API,可以让你与编辑器进行交互。你可以使用这些 API 创建命令、侧边栏、菜单、工具栏等功能。你可以在插件的 `src/extension.ts` 文件中编写你的代码。VSCode 提供了详细的文档,你可以参考官方文档来了解如何使用不同的 API。

    5. 调试和测试插件:在编写插件的过程中,你可以使用 VSCode 的调试功能来调试你的插件代码。你可以在项目中的 `.vscode/launch.json` 文件中配置调试器的选项。同时,你可以使用 VSCode 提供的测试框架来编写单元测试,以确保你的插件代码的正确性。

    6. 打包和发布插件:当你完成插件的开发和测试后,你可以使用 VSCode 提供的命令行工具来打包和发布插件。你需要在 `vsc-extension-quickstart.md` 文件中按照文档的说明进行操作。

    除了以上基本步骤之外,编写 VSCode 插件的过程中,还需要注意以下几点:

    – 善用 VSCode 的调试工具和开发者工具包,可以提高开发效率和代码质量。
    – 遵循 VSCode 的插件开发规范和最佳实践,这样可以使你的插件与其他插件和扩展更好地兼容。
    – 阅读和参考官方文档和示例代码,这样可以更快地掌握插件开发的技巧和知识。
    – 关注 VSCode 插件开发社区,参与讨论和交流,这样可以获得更多的帮助和支持。

    总之,编写一个优秀的 VSCode 插件需要一定的开发经验和技巧,但只要你有兴趣和决心,相信你可以编写出一个功能强大且受欢迎的插件。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    编写一个 VS Code 插件需要以下几个步骤:

    1. 安装 Node.js 和 npm。VS Code 是使用 TypeScript 和 Node.js 进行插件开发的,所以首先需要在计算机上安装 Node.js,它包含了 npm(Node.js 包管理器)。可以在 Node.js 的官方网站上下载并安装最新版本的 Node.js。

    2. 创建插件项目。可以通过运行 `yo code` 命令来生成一个插件项目的模板。这个命令需要全局安装 Yeoman (一个用于生成项目模板的工具),可以通过运行 `npm install -g yo` 命令来安装。

    3. 实现插件功能。在创建插件项目后,会生成一个初始的插件代码框架。在 `extension.ts` 文件中,可以编写插件的功能代码。具体的功能实现,可以根据插件的需求进行设计,比如添加新的命令、注册事件监听器、显示特定的 UI 界面等。

    4. 修改插件配置。插件可以通过 `package.json` 文件进行配置。可以在这个文件中设置插件的名称、描述、版本号、激活命令、图标等信息。

    5. 调试和测试插件。VS Code 提供了一个内置的调试器,可以用于调试插件的代码。可以通过在插件项目中的 `.vscode/launch.json` 文件中配置调试器,并使用 `F5` 键启动调试。

    6. 打包和发布插件。当插件开发完成后,需要将插件打包成 VS Code 支持的格式,并进行发布。可以通过运行 `vsce package` 命令来生成插件压缩包,然后使用 `vsce publish` 命令将插件发布到 Visual Studio Code Marketplace。

    在编写 VS Code 插件时,可以参考官方的文档和示例项目,以了解更多细节和最佳实践。同时,可以参与 VS Code 社区,与其他开发者共同学习和进步。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部